Alvin Wulf, 95

Alvin Wulf, 95, of Kennard, died Thursday, June 4, 2009, at Memorial Community Hospital in Blair.

Funeral services will be 11 a.m. Tuesday, June 9, at Emmaus Lutheran Church in Kennard. Burial will be in the German Cemetery.

Alvin Wulf was born Oct. 29, 1913, in rural Blair to Gustav and Katherina (Struck) Wulf. He attended the Sutherland School.

On Dec. 5, 1938, he married Lillie Puls. They farmed west of Blair after their marriage and, in 1958, moved to rural Kennard, where they resided until the time of his death.

Mr. Wulf served on the rural Kennard fire board, was a member of Emmaus Lutheran Church, where he served as treasurer and president, and he also served on the ASCS Board and German Cemetery.

He is survived by his wife of 70 years, Lillie; daughter Karen Dickey of Omaha; sons and daughter-in-law, Ron, of Kennard, and Roger and Deb of Omaha; one grandson; two step-grandchildren and three step-great-grandchildren.

He was preceded in death by one sister, Wilma Motz.

Memorials are suggested to Emmaus Lutheran Church, Kennard Fire and Rescue Departments or the German Cemetery.

Campbell-Aman Funeral Home is in charge of arrangements.
